511452

Service Bulletin/Repair Instructions

FCCC X-Line chassis, equipped with a certain rear mounted Power Distribution Module (PDM), may experience cracked internal solder joints, which after a period of vehicle use may lead to intermittent open circuits, in which the rear marker lights, brake lights, or left turn signal lights may not function. Brake lights that do not function correctly may not notify motorists of a braking event, which may lead to an increase risk of crash. A secondary fused harness will be added which bypasses the affected suspect portion of the PDM. Repairs will be performed by Daimler Trucks North America authorized service facilities.

SBU35-012

Service Bulletin/Repair Instructions

FCCC Service Bulletin for Axle Flange Gasket Replaced with O-Ring. Daimler Trucks North America has released a new axle shaft to hub rubber O-ring (part number 11-30728-000) as a replacement for the paper gasket (part number 11-14418-000). The new O-ring will provide better sealing and is reusable. It is quicker and easier to use compared to the paper gasket, because using a paper gasket requires cleaning the hub when the axle shaft is removed.

SS1034491

Service Bulletin/Repair Instructions

Service Solution for False DEF Fault Codes on chassis with Cummins engines. Symptoms are various active and inactive fault codes for DEF Quality or DEF level. The issue could be caused by the coolant hoses swapped at the bulkhead fittings, thru the frame rail causing the coolant flow inside the header assembly to be reversed.

19TL-9

Service Bulletin/Repair Instructions

DTNA Special Tools Group has approved the use of Haweka Axis4000 aftermarket alignment system for use on DTNA products at DTNA service locations. The Axis4000 system uses the reference points required by DTNA for precise, accurate, and repeatable measurements. Axis4000 is a sophisticated, user-friendly system that utilizes computer based camera-radio technology and references the center line of the frame for measuring and providing alignment results to DTNA specifications.

19TS-6

Service Bulletin/Repair Instructions

The modified parked regeneration strategy has been standard on GHG17 units since the start of GHG17 production and was added to EPA10 and GHG14 units with a software update. The modified regeneration utilizes an improved strategy to clean the DOC inlet face and reduce downtime due to DOC face plugging.
